What are the main differences between strawberries and lemons?
- Lemons have less manganese and vitamin C than strawberries.
- Strawberries' daily need coverage for manganese is 15% higher.
- Strawberries have 2 times more sugar than lemons. Strawberries have 4.89g of sugar, while lemons have 2.5g.
We used Strawberries, raw and Lemons, raw, without peel types in this comparison.
